007 First Light review roundup: the best James Bond game since GoldenEye
The reviews for 007 First Light indicate it is the best James Bond game since GoldenEye. Critics have praised its combination of action and storytelling, highlighting the unique gameplay experience it offers. With high ratings on Metacritic and OpenCritic, the game is being recognized as a strong contender for Game of the Year.
- ▪007 First Light is developed by IO Interactive, known for the Hitman series.
- ▪The game has received an 88 rating on Metacritic and a 90 on OpenCritic.
- ▪Critics have noted the game's integration of high-octane action with social stealth gameplay.
